FSA: Taste trials guidance
The Food Standards Agency has published guidance on conducting taste trials for novel foods and foods produced by novel processes.
The guidance is designed to help food businesses developing innovative novel foods – including cell cultivated products, low-calorie fat replacers, and certain functional foods – conduct safe and ethical taste trials as part of their research and development.
Companies planning taste trials should, as best practice, conduct thorough risk assessments, obtain independent ethics committee approval, maintain detailed records, and ensure full informed written consent from all participants.
